The placement doesn't auto level the ground, except right around the building. I did this in order to preserve the area it's placed on as much as possible, to try and keep it blending into where's placed for the open feel. The recommendation to place on level ground was a request from Giants during the certification process, the reason for which is that the navigation mesh is flat... if you put it on a big enough hill, the animals would disappear into the hill or float over the valley. They do handle navigating gentle inclines without a problem. But if you put them on a steep hill there are aesthetic problems.
